Sencha Fukamushi
Sencha Fukamushi is the signature expression of our tea making philosophy. Crafted for daily enjoyment, it reflects eight decades of hands-on practice and careful attention at every stage of production.
This sencha is steamed in the fukamushi, or deep-steamed, style common to Shizuoka, Japan, allowing the leaves to break down more fully and release a rich, vivid character in the cup. It is then finished at a higher drying temperature (火入れ・hi-ire), a defining approach of the Sugimoto family that brings depth, warmth, and consistency to the tea.
The result is a sencha with a full body, pronounced aroma, and a lingering umami finish that remains satisfying through multiple infusions. Balanced and dependable, it is a tea made not for a single moment, but for everyday brewing.
